Naira Exchanges at N1,355/$ in Parallel Market

Posted by Thandiubani on Wed 24th Jan, 2024 - tori.ng

This is according to data obtained from FMDQ showing the indicative exchange rate for NAFEM.

 
The Naira has continued to crash against the dollar on Tuesday, January 23.
 
This is as it exchanged for N1,355 to a dollar in the parallel market, from the N1,350 to a dollar recorded on Monday, January 22. 
 
The Naira however appreciated to N878.61 per dollar in the Nigerian Foreign Exchange Market (NAFEM).
 
Data obtained from FMDQ showed that the indicative exchange rate for NAFEM fell to N878.61 per dollar from N925.34 per dollar on Monday, indicating N46.73 appreciation for the Naira.
 
While the intraday high rate stood at N1336.05 per dollar, the intraday low was N701 per dollar representing N635.05 margin.
 
The volume of dollars traded on the window also fell by 20 percent to $58.46 million from $73.33 million on Monday.
